Тематическое планирование элективного курса «Математические основы информатики»
рабочая программа по информатике и икт (10 класс) на тему

Карпещук Любовь Александровна

Тематическое планирование элективного курса «Математические основы информатики»

Скачать:


Предварительный просмотр:

Тематическое планирование элективного курса «Математические основы информатики»

на I полугодие 2013-2014 учебного года

в 10-х классах

№ п/п

Тема урока

Количество часов

Дата

ЗУН

Параграф

Домашнее задание

Всего

Теор.

Практ

Тема «Системы счисления»

1.

Вводный инструктаж по Т.Б.

Основные определения, связанные с позиционными системами счисления. Понятия базиса. Принцип позиционности.

1

1

Знать:

- позиционные и непозиционные системы счисления;

- принцип построения систем счисления;

- принцип позиционных систем.

§1.1

Повторение основных определений, решить задачи в тетради.

2.  

Единственность представления чисел в P-ичных системах счисления. Цифры позиционных систем счисления.        

1

1

Знать:

- свойства позиционных систем счисления;

- цифры позиционных систем счисления.

§1.1, 1.2

Лекция (читать учить). Решить задания в тетради.

3.

Развернутая и свернутая формы записи чисел. Представление произвольных чисел в позиционных системах счисления.

1

1

Знать:

- развернутое и свернутое представление записи чисел;

- представление чисел в позиционных системах счисления.

Уметь:

-записывать числа в развернутой и свернутой формах записи.

§1.3

Лекция (читать учить). Решить задания в тетради.

4.

Самостоятельная работа № 1. Арифметические операции в P-ичных системах счисления

1

0.5

0.5

Знать:

- правила выполнения арифметических операций в различных системах счисления.

Уметь: - выполнять арифметические операции в P-ичных системах счисления.

§1.4

Лекция (читать учить). Решить задания в тетради.

5.

Перевод чисел из P-ичной системы счисления в десятичную.

1

1

Знать:

- способы перевода чисел из P-ичной системы счисления в десятичную.

Уметь:

- выполнять перевод из Р-ичной в 10-ю СС.

§1.5

Лекция (читать учить). Решить задания в тетради.

6.

Перевод чисел из десятичной системы счисления в P-ичную.

1

1

Знать:

- способы перевода чисел из десятичной системы счисления в P-ичную.

Уметь:

-выполнять перевод из 10-й СС в Р-ичную.

§1.6

Лекция (читать учить). Решить задания в тетради.

7.

Самостоятельная работа № 2. Взаимосвязь между системами счисления с кратными основаниями: .

1

0.5

0.5

Знать:

- перевод чисел между системами счисления с кратными основаниями.

Уметь:

- переводить числа из одной системы счисления в другую.

§1.7

Лекция (читать учить). Решить задания в тетради.

8.

Система счисления и архитектура компьютеров

1

1

Знать:

-форматы представление чисел в компьютере.

§1.8

Лекция (читать учить). Решить задания в тетради.

9.

Контрольная работа.

1

1

Проверка ЗУН

§1.1 – 1.7

10.

Анализ контрольной работы.

1

1

Коррекция ЗУН

§ 1.1 – 1.8

Решить задания в тетради.

Итого

10

7

3

Тема «Представление информации в компьютере»

11.

Представление целых чисел. Прямой код. Дополнительный код.

1

1

Знать:

- представление целых чисел в формате с фиксированной запятой;

- запись числа в прямом, обратном и дополнительном кодах.

Уметь:

- выполнять представление чисел в прямом, дополнительной и обратном кодах.

§2.1 (п. 1 и 2)

Лекция (читать учить). Решить задания в тетради.

12.

Целочисленная арифметика в ограниченном числе разрядов.

1

1

Знать:

- целочисленную арифметику в ограниченном числе разрядов.

§2.1 (п. 3 и 4)

Лекция (читать учить). Решить задания в тетради.

13.

Самостоятельная работа № 1. Нормализованная запись вещественных чисел. Представление чисел с плавающей запятой.

1

0.5

0.5

Знать:

- представление чисел в формате с плавающей запятой.

Уметь:

- определять диапазон чисел, которые могут храниться в оперативной памяти в формате длинных целых чисел со знаком;

§2.2 (п.1 и 2)

Лекция (читать учить). Решить задания в тетради.

14.

Особенности реализации вещественной компьютерной арифметики. Самостоятельная работа № 2.

1

0.5

0.5

Знать:

- реализацию вещественной компьютерной арифметики.

Уметь:

- определять максимальное число и его точность для формата чисел двойной точности (обычной точности).

§2.2 (п. 3 и 4)

Лекция (читать учить). Решить задания в тетради.

15.

Представление текстовой информации. Практическая работа № 1 (по программированию).

1

0.5

0.5

Знать:

- кодирование текстовой информации.

Уметь:

- определять числовой код символа;

- вводить символ по числовому коду.

§2.3

Лекция (читать учить). Решить задания в тетради.

16.

Представление графической информации.

1

1

Знать:

- кодирование графической информации;

- формирование растрового изображения.

§2.4

Лекция (читать учить). Решить задания в тетради.

17

Повторный инструктаж по Т.Б.

Практическая работа № 2. «Обработка графических примитивов»

1

1

Уметь:

- находить объем видеопамяти для разных графических режимов.

- выполнять преобразование графических примитивов.

§2.4

Лекция (читать учить). Решить задания в тетради.

18

Представление звуковой информации.

1

1

Знать:

- способы кодирования звуковой информации.

§2.5

Лекция (читать учить). Решить задания в тетради

19

Методы сжатия цифровой информации.

Практическая работа № 3 (по архивированию файлов).

1

0.5

0.5

Знать:

- методы сжатия цифровой информации.

Уметь:        

- выполнять архивацию и разархивацию файлы.

§2.6

Лекция (читать учить). Решить задания в тетради.

20

Контрольная работа

1

1

Проверка ЗУН

§2.1 – 2.6

21

Анализ контрольной работы. Проектная работа

1

1

Коррекция ЗУН

§2.1 – 2.6

Итого

11

6.5

4.5

Тема «Введение в алгебру логики»

22.

Алгебра логики. Понятие высказывания.

1

1

Знать:

- формы мышления;

- назначение алгебры высказываний;

- понятие высказывания.

§3.1

Лекция (читать учить). Решить задания в тетради.

23.

Логические операции.

1

1

Знать:

- логические операции (конъюнкция, дизъюнкция, отрицание и др.).

§3.2

Лекция (читать учить). Решить задания в тетради.

24.

Логические формулы, таблицы истинности.

1

1

Знать:

- логические формулы;

- таблицы истинности логических выражений.

Уметь:

- составлять таблицы истинности;

- приметь логические формулы.

§.3.3

Лекция (читать учить). Решить задания в тетради.

25.

Законы алгебры логики.

1

1

Знать:

- законы алгебры логики( законы де Моргана, непротиворечия, исключенного третьего, двойного отрицания, коммутативности, ассоциативности, дистрибутивности).

Уметь:

- приметь законы логики для упрощения выражений.

§3.3

Лекция (читать учить). Решить задания в тетради.

26.

Применение алгебры логики (решение текстовых логических задач или алгебра переключательных схем).

1

1

Уметь:

- решать текстовые логические задачи;

- уметь составлять логические переключательные схемы.

§3.4 или §3.5

Лекция (читать учить). Решить задания в тетради.

27.

Проверочная работа.

1

1

Проверка ЗУН

§3.1 – 3.4

Лекция (читать учить). Решить задания в тетради.

28.

Булевы функции.

1

1

Знать:

- основные законы и тождества.

§3.6

Лекция (читать учить). Решить задания в тетради.

29.

Канонические формы логических формул. Теорема о СДНФ.

1

1

Знать:

- канонические формы булевых функций (ДНФ и СДНФ).

§3.7

Лекция (читать учить). Решить задания в тетради.

30.

Минимизация булевых функций в классе дизъюнктивных нормальных форм.

1

1

Знать:

- правило минимизации булевых функций в классе дизъюнктивных нормальных форм.

§3.8

Лекция (читать учить). Решить задания в тетради.

31.

Практическая работа по построению СДНФ и ее минимизации

1

1

Уметь:

- строить СДНФ.

§3.7 – 3.8

Лекция (читать учить). Решить задания в тетради.

32.

Полные системы булевых функций.

1

1

Знать:

- полные системы булевых функций.

§3.9

Лекция (читать учить). Решить задания в тетради.

33.

Элементы схемотехники.

1

1

Знать:

- элементы схемотехники.

§3.10

Лекция (читать учить). Решить задания в тетради.

34.

Итоговая контрольная работа.

1

1

Проверка ЗУН.

35.

Анализ контрольной работы.

1

1

Коррекция ЗУН

Итого:

14

9

5

Тема «Элементы теории алгоритмов»

36

Вводный инструктаж по Т.Б.

Понятие алгоритма. Свойства алгоритма

1

1

Знать:

- понятие алгоритм, исполнитель, среда исполнителя

- в чем состоят основные свойства алгоритма 

§4.1

Повторение основных определений, решить задачи в тетради.

37  

Виды алгоритмов, способы записи алгоритмов. Решение задач на составление алгоритмов.

1

1

Знать:

- свойства позиционных систем счисления;

- цифры позиционных систем счисления.

§4.1

Лекция (читать учить). Решить задания в тетради.

38

Уточнение понятия алгоритма. Машина Тьюринга.

1

0.5

0.5

Знать:

- что такое «алгоритмические машины» в теории алгоритмов

- определение и свойства алгоритма управления алгоритмической машиной 

Уметь:

- составлять алгоритмы решения несложных задач для управления машиной Тьюринга.

§4.2

Лекция (читать учить). Решить задания в тетради.

39

Машина Поста как уточнение понятия алгоритма.

1

0.5

0.5

Знать:

- устройство и систему команд алгоритмической машины 

Уметь: - составлять алгоритмы решения несложных задач для управления машиной Поста

§4.3

Лекция (читать учить). Решить задания в тетради.

40

Проверочная работа.

1

0.5

0.5

Проверка ЗУН.

§ 4.1 – 4.3

41

Анализ проверочной работы. Понятие сложности алгоритма

1

0.5

0.5

Знать:

- понятие алгоритмически неразрешимая задача, сложность алгоритма.

 Коррекция ЗУН.

§ 4.5

Лекция (читать учить). Решить задания в тетради.

42

Алгоритм поиска

1

1

Знать:

- последовательный поиск в неупорядоченном массиве;

- алгоритм бинарного поиска в упорядоченном массиве.

§ 4.6

Лекция (читать учить). Решить задания в тетради.

43-44

Алгоритм сортировки

2

2

Знать:

- обменную сортировку методом «пузырька»;

- сортировку выбором;

- сортировку вставками;

- сортировку слиянием.

§ 4.7

Лекция (читать учить). Решить задания в тетради.

45

Проектная работа по теме «Культурное значение формализации понятия алгоритма»

1

1

Уметь применить полученные знания и умения на практике

Итого

10

7

3

Тема «Основы теории информации»

46

Понятие информации. Количество информации. Единицы измерения информации.

1

0.5

0.5

Знать:

- понятие информации.

- единицы измерения информации.

Уметь:

- измерять информационный объем текста, пересчитывать количество информации в различных единицах.

§5.1

Лекция (читать учить). Решить задания в тетради.

47-48

Формула Хартли

2

1

1

Знать

- двоичное кодирование, однозначное кодирование, формулу Хартли.

Уметь:

- кодировать сообщение наиболее рациональным способом.

§5.2

Лекция (читать учить). Решить задания в тетради.

49.

Применение формулы Хартли

1

0.5

0.5

Знать:

-применение формулы Хартли.

Уметь:

- решать задачи с применением формулы Хартли.

§5.3

Лекция (читать учить). Решить задания в тетради.

50.

Закон аддитивности информации

1

0.5

0.5

Знать:

-закон аддитивности информации, алфавитный подход к измерению информации.

Уметь:

-решать задачи с применением закона аддитивности и формулы Хартли.

§5.4

Лекция (читать учить). Решить задания в тетради.

51.

Формула Шеннона

1

0.5

0.5

Знать:

-понятие вероятности, формулу Шеннона.

Уметь:

- решать задачи с применением формулы Шеннона.

§5.5

Решить задания в тетради.

52.

Оптимальное кодирование информации. Код Хаффмана

1

1

Знать:

-понятие оптимальное кодирование информации, алгоритм Хаффмана, понятие префиксного кода.

§5.6

Решить задания в тетради.

53.

Контрольная работа №1

1

1

Проверка ЗУН

Итого

8

4

4

Тема «Математические основы вычислительной геометрии и компьютерной графики»

54-55.

Координаты и векторы на плоскости

2

1

1

Знать:

- понятия вектора, свободный вектор, коллинеарных векторов, ориентированного угла

- скалярное произведение двух ненулевых векторов

- псевдоскалярное произведение векторов.

§6.1

Лекция (читать учить). Решить задания в тетради.

56-57.

Уравнения линий

2

1

1

Знать:

- общее уравнения прямой, понятие нормали, нормированное уравнение прямой

-параметрические уравнения прямой, луча, отрезка

-способы описания окружности,

§6.2

Лекция (читать учить). Решить задания в тетради.

58-59.

Задачи компьютерной графики на взаимное расположение точек и фигур

2

1

1

Знать:

- расположение точки относительно прямой, луча, отрезка

-взаимное расположение прямых, отрезков, лучей.

-взаимное расположение окружности и прямой

-взаимное расположение двух окружностей

Уметь:

- решать задачи на взаимное расположение точек и фигур.

§ 6.3

Лекция (читать учить). Решить задания в тетради.

60.

Многоугольники.

1

0.5

0.5

Знать:

- формулы, необходимые для вычисления площади простого многоугольника.

Уметь:

- вычислять площадь многоугольника.

§6.4-6.5

Лекция (читать учить). Решить задания в тетради.

61-62.

Геометрические объекты в пространстве

2

1

1

Знать:

-определение пересечения прямой линии и треугольника в пространстве, вращение точки вокруг заданной прямой в пространстве;

Уметь:

- вычислять площадь многоугольника.

§ 6.5

Лекция (читать учить). Решить задания в тетради.

63-64.

Практическая работа

2

2

Уметь:

- решать геометрические задачи и элементарные подзадачи в компьютерной графике.

§6.1-6.5

Лекция (читать учить). Решить задания в тетради.

65.

Обобщение и систематизация основных понятий главы «Математические основы вычислительной геометрии и компьютерной графики». Проверочная работа.

1

1

Проверка ЗУН

§6.1-6.5

66.

Основные понятия курса.

1

1

Обобщение и систематизация основных понятий учебного курса.

67-68.

Резерв учебного времени.

2

2

Итого

15

4.5

10.5

Итого за год

68

48

20


По теме: методические разработки, презентации и конспекты

Модифицированная программа проектного часа в 8 классах «ИНФОРМАТИКА» на 2012-2013 учебный год (на основе государственной программы элективных курсов «Математические основы информатики», «Информационнные системы и модели» (автор И.Г. Семакин), госуда

Подготовка подрастающего поколения к полноценной жизни в условиях информационного общества происходит в разных сферах образовательного пространства. Сегодня общее образование при всей вариативности уч...

Рабочая программа элективного курса "Математические основы информатики", 11 класс

Данна рабочая програма элективного курса «Математические основы информатики» разработана для учащихся старшей школы 10, 11 классов на основе авторской программы  элективного курса Е.В. Андреевой,...

Программа элективного курса "Математические основы информатики"

Курс «Математические основы информатики» носит интегрированный,  междисциплинарный характер, материал курса раскрывает взаимосвязь математики и информатики. Программа составлена на основе уч...

Контрольные и проверочные работы для элективного курса "Математические основы информатики"

Контрольные и проверочные работы по большинству разделов элективного курса "Математические основы информатики"...

Рабочая программа элективного курса "Математические основы информатики"

Рабочая программа элективного курса «Математические основы информатики» разработана для учащихся старшей школы 10, 11 классов на основе авторской программы  элективного курса Е.В. Андреевой, Л. Л...

Рабочая программа по элективному курсу «Математические основы информатики»

«Математические основы информатики»  программа  элективного курса  Е. В. Андреева, Л. Л. Босова, И. Н. Фалина, Москва Бином. Лаборатория знаний, 2012...

КТП по элективному курсу «Математические основы информатики»

Планирование составлено на основе  авторской программы элективного курса «Математические основы информатики» Е. В. Андреева, Л. Л. Босова, И. Н. Фалина, Москва Бином. Лаборатория знаний, 2012...